Ethyl glycinate structure
|
Common Name | Ethyl glycinate |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| CAS Number | 459-73-4 | Molecular Weight | 103.120 | |
| Density | 1.0±0.1 g/cm3 | Boiling Point | 109.5±13.0 °C at 760 mmHg | |
| Molecular Formula | C4H9NO2 | Melting Point | 95.5 °C | |
| MSDS | N/A | Flash Point | -14.4±17.4 °C | |
Use of Ethyl glycinateH-Gly-Oet can be coupled with Z-Pro-Leu-OEt for the synthesis of tripeptide Z-Pro-Leu-Gly-OEt by thermolysin and α-chymotrypsin catalysis[1]. |
